Output e506841e377528e9112659cb7a832424cd67f1bc098a91d8c9794dcb96015903:1

value
121640556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88ce0744851cb34288eaa9d1c39034c13f5cba07 OP_EQUAL
address
3EANdjedArTj9JJ65rf7cmRYHcueKHJNFH
transaction
e506841e377528e9112659cb7a832424cd67f1bc098a91d8c9794dcb96015903
spent
true